The TU-Darmstadt is researching, among other things, the topic of "Saving energy in industrial production through optimal energy use". A model factory with offices and a lecture room for research and teaching was built for this purpose. A thermally active building envelope element for prefabricated industrial buildings was developed for this project. This is a mineral-bonded element made of concrete that is thermally activated by means of capillary tube mats integrated close to the surface. In addition to the innovative exterior façade consisting of thermally active walls, the interior concrete ceiling was also equipped with capillary tube mats integrated close to the surface.

Clina supplied around 450 m² of capillary tube mats for this research project.
